Noem said PreCheck will remain the easier option for the time being since people going through regular screening stations will still have to put items other than shoes on a conveyor belt for scanning.
Homeland Security Secretary Kristi Noem announced that U.S. air travelers no longer need to remove their shoes at airport security, citing advanced screening technology.
